整站排名优化-快速上首页
低成本引流利器-排名稳定

SQL优化总结:提高查询效率的技巧

SQL优化总结:提高查询效率的技巧

一、概述

在进行数据库查询时,优化查询效率是非常重要的,尤其是在大规模数据处理时更为关键。SQL优化是数据库优化的一部分,它可以让查询速度更快,提高数据库的响应速度,同时也能够减少服务器端的负担,提升系统性能。本文将介绍几个提高查询效率的技巧。

二、技巧

1.使用索引

索引是提高查询效率的重要手段之一。索引可以让数据库在查询时更快地定位到所需数据的位置,从而提高查询速度。在使用索引时需要注意,合理的索引可以大大提高查询效率,但是过多的索引反而会降低查询速度,并且增大数据库的存储空间。

2.尽量少用通配符

通配符(如“%”、“_”等)在查询时可以匹配任意字符,但是它会导致数据库进行全表扫描而降低查询效率。因此,在查询时尽量少用通配符,或者更改查询方式以减少通配符的使用。

3.避免使用子查询

子查询在查询效率上很容易出现问题,因为它需要多次扫描同一张表,从而增加了数据库的负担。如果必须使用子查询,可以考虑使用临时表来优化查询效率。

4.优化查询语句

查询语句的优化是提高查询效率的重要手段之一。可以通过使用JOIN语句、优化WHERE语句和使用限制查询结果数量等方式来优化查询语句。

5.使用正确的数据类型

在数据库中,使用正确的数据类型可以提高查询效率。例如,使用整型数据类型可以比使用字符类型更快地进行比较,从而提高查询速度。

三、总结

SQL优化是提高数据库查询效率的重要手段之一,它可以让查询速度更快,提高数据库的响应速度,同时也能够减少服务器端的负担,提升系统性能。在进行SQL优化时,需要注意使用索引、尽量少用通配符、避免使用子查询、优化查询语句和使用正确的数据类型等技巧,以提高查询效率。

 收藏 (0) 打赏

您可以选择一种方式赞助本站

支付宝扫一扫赞助

微信钱包扫描赞助

以上所转载内容均来自于网络,不为其真实性负责,只为传播网络信息为目的,非商业用途,如有异议请及时联系btr2020@163.com,本人将予以删除。网站排名优化网 » SQL优化总结:提高查询效率的技巧

分享到: 生成海报

评论 抢沙发

  • QQ号
  • 昵称 (必填)
  • 邮箱 (必填)
  • 网址